I have long been puzzled and annoyed by the craft store pricing model. I worked at a small regional craft chain similar to Joann's or Michael's, the only difference being that that they carried lqs-quality fabrics. Brand new product would come in and we were to price it with a regular white-tag price, then again with a "sale" orange-tag price. We did this with 95% of the product we carried. To me, that felt like they were marking up the pricing to mark it down again so you'd feel better about paying the so-called "sale" price. And if you had a coupon, it was only good for the white-tag price. You don't see this pricing model in any other industry.

It would be interesting to know how your HL prices compared to other local stores regular prices, Patrice. When I checked, the orange-tag fabric prices at my craft store were just slightly lower than regular prices at other fabric/quilt stores.
